Product Manager Opportunity
LaSalle Network has partnered with an innovative and fast-growing startup company looking to bring a Product Manager onto their team. This is a unique opportunity to join a high-energy environment where creativity, adaptability, and execution are key.
This role is ideal for someone who thrives in ambiguity and can drive progress without needing rigid processes or detailed guidance. You'll work closely with engineering, design, and leadership to turn vision into reality and deliver features that make a measurable impact.
What You'll Do
- Drive execution: Lead cross-functional teams through the product lifecycle—from ideation to launch and iteration.
- Translate vision into action: Refine high-level, creative input into clear, actionable product strategies.
- Own the roadmap: Define and prioritize product plans that align with company goals.
- Manage delivery: Collaborate daily with engineering to create timelines, manage deliverables, and keep leadership informed.
- Champion the customer: Use research, interviews, and analytics to ensure we're solving real problems.
- Measure success: Define KPIs, track performance, and iterate based on data and feedback.
What We're Looking For
- 4+ years of product management experience, with ownership of full product or feature lifecycles.
- Proven ability to execute in unstructured environments—you know how to move forward even when things are unclear.
- Strong communication and emotional intelligence—able to navigate high-energy interactions with professionalism.
- Comfortable pushing back on "moonshot" ideas and setting realistic timelines.
- Experience with web, desktop, and/or mobile applications.
- Familiarity with Agile methodologies (flexibility over rigidity).
- Analytical mindset with a bias toward action and adaptability.
Bonus Points
- Experience with tools like Jira, Confluence, or similar.
- Background in a technical role or hands-on familiarity with software development.
This is a full-time, 5 days/week onsite position based in downtown Chicago. The role offers a base salary of $70,000–$120,000, depending on experience, along with a discretionary annual bonus. Employees receive 13 paid holidays and 2 weeks of PTO. Candidates may be required to sign an NDA prior to submittal.
